中文字幕av专区_日韩电影在线播放_精品国产精品久久一区免费式_av在线免费观看网站

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

如何在Box2D中實現物體的粘合效果

發布時間:2024-06-27 15:03:48 來源:億速云 閱讀:80 作者:小樊 欄目:游戲開發

在Box2D中實現物體的粘合效果可以通過使用關節來實現。可以使用DistanceJoint來連接兩個物體,使它們保持一定的距離并且不能分離。具體步驟如下:

  1. 創建需要粘合的兩個物體(例如兩個box或circle)。

  2. 使用b2DistanceJointDef來定義一個DistanceJoint,設置需要連接的兩個物體以及它們之間的距離。

  3. 使用world.CreateJoint()方法來創建這個DistanceJoint,將其加入到Box2D的世界中。

  4. 配置DistanceJoint的一些屬性,例如設置它的剛度、阻尼等參數,以實現不同的粘合效果。

  5. 在每一幀更新的時候,Box2D會自動計算連接的物體之間的受力,使它們保持一定的距離。

通過這種方法,可以實現在Box2D中兩個物體的粘合效果。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

景谷| 六盘水市| 大兴区| 敦煌市| 武川县| 民和| 乌拉特前旗| 阿瓦提县| 衡山县| 屏东县| 金湖县| 民丰县| 抚顺县| 无锡市| 博乐市| 双鸭山市| 内乡县| 永平县| 洱源县| 施秉县| 定日县| 钦州市| 莒南县| 莲花县| 神池县| 日喀则市| 郓城县| 邯郸市| 利川市| 寿阳县| 叙永县| 洞头县| 江北区| 民县| 井研县| 扎赉特旗| 枣庄市| 禄丰县| 留坝县| 外汇| 辛集市|